"The Jerez Hotel and Spa was fantastic.
We were greeted by the friendly, helpful manager and got allocated a refurbished room which had beautiful decor, two single beds and two double beds. It was perfect for a family. The room had everything, even a small fridge and for peace of mind - a safe. The accommodation was spotless and hard to fault. Free parking was a bonus. It was pobably one of the best 4* hotel rooms we've stayed in. Super comfortable beds too.
There's a good size restaurant, with a hot breakfast buffet for a very reasonable €14 per person. Unfortunately whilst there was a good range of food items, the scrambled egg was totally inedible as it had a ton of salt in it. None of my family could eat it. The hotel kitchen needs to adopt healthier cooking practices. Ditch the salt please!
Overall though, this is a very nice, well run hotel and we enjoyed our stay."
"This small hotel is an absolute gem! From the minute I walked in I could tell this was going to be a special place. We were made so welcome by Virginia when we checked in, she was so warm and charming just like the hotel. It felt cosy and instantly homely with tasteful decorations in the reception area and in our room. We had one of the rooms on the top floor which opened onto the gorgeous roof terrace decorated beautifully with lots of plants and pots and lights in the evening. Very spacious room which was immaculately clean and comfortable. Breakfast was served on the roof terrace with views of the cathedral and was incredible! Fresh fruit, yoghurt, ham, eggs, tomatoes, avocado, toast, cereals, muesli, extra toppings such as dried fruit and seeds, cakes, jams, pate, cheese, tea, coffee and probably some things I've missed! Outstanding. We absolutely loved our stay."
